Why people look for a Submit Juice alternative

  • Plans are worded per site (“We list your site for you”); nothing is published about covering several products in one purchase.
  • The paid tiers submit to a curated 20 or 50 directories; wider coverage is an add-on (+$197 for 100+) or the Premium Plus tier at $983.
  • The DA 40+ tier is restricted: “We only work with software (SaaS, no-code tool, etc) sites”.
  • Which accounts are used for submissions is not published on the page we checked.

When Submit Juice remains the better choice

  • You want a DA guarantee in writing. “DA 20+ Guarantee or You Pay Nothing” (Premium) and DA 40+ (Premium Plus) are published; LaunchRepo promises no metric.
  • You want press coverage bundled in. The Press Bundle and Premium Plus include coverage from named news sites; our playbooks cover directories and launch platforms only.
  • You have the hours and want it free: their DIY tier hands you a 152+ list and an Airtable at $0.
